The PER1 protein sensitizes cancer cells to radiation-induced cell death. Its reduced expression in tumors suggests PER1 acts as a tumor suppressor, linking circadian rhythms to cancer progression.

Area of Science:

  • Molecular biology
  • Genomics
  • Cancer research

Background:

  • Cell cycle regulation and circadian rhythms are interconnected.
  • The role of PER1 in cancer is not fully understood.

Purpose of the Study:

  • To investigate the role of PER1 in human cancer cells.
  • To determine if PER1 influences sensitivity to ionizing radiation.

Main Methods:

  • Analysis of PER1 expression in human tumors.
  • Experiments on human cancer cells treated with ionizing radiation.

Main Results:

  • PER1 sensitizes human cancer cells to ionizing radiation-induced apoptosis.
  • PER1 expression is downregulated in human tumors.
